Understanding Virtual Card CVV
Virtual card CVV is a crucial component in securing online transactions. This 3-digit code acts as a secondary authentication method, ensuring that the individual using the card possesses it physically. Android Pay integrates this feature seamlessly, streamlining the payment process for users.
